Are you passionate about aviation and ready to take your career to the next level? Dublin Aerospace is seeking a dynamic Junior MRO Engineer to join our team. Whether you come from an MRO (Maintenance, Repair, and Overhaul) or CAMO (Continuing Airworthiness Monitoring Organization) background, we welcome your expertise. In this role, you’ll play a crucial part in ensuring the safety, reliability, and compliance of our aircraft fleet.

QUALIFICATIONS AND REQUIREMENTS:

  • Aeronautical Background: Hold a relevant degree or diploma in Aeronautical Engineering or a related field.
  • 1-2 Years of Experience: Previous experience in MRO, CAMO, or related roles is required.
  • Analytical Skills: Ability to analyze data, interpret technical information, and make informed decisions.
  • Attention to Detail: Precise record-keeping and compliance are critical.
  • Communication: Strong communication skills to liaise with team members, suppliers, and regulatory bodies.
  • Adaptability: The aviation industry evolves rapidly; be ready to learn and adapt.
  • Passion for Aviation: Show enthusiasm for aircraft maintenance and airworthiness.

Responsibilities:

  • Technical Query Management: You’ll be at the forefront of processing technical query notes for both Boeing and Airbus aircraft, meticulously documenting all activities. Your attention to detail will contribute to maintaining our high standards.
  • Aircraft Tooling Support: Assist in providing engineering support for aircraft tooling, ensuring our customer’s fleet remains in top condition.
  • Quality Assurance Collaboration: Work closely with our Quality Assurance team to report and maintain high standards. Your contributions will enhance our overall quality processes.
  • Tool Inspection and Calibration: Review tools in Base Maintenance against inspection standards and ensure calibrated tools meet approved test specifications. Precision matters in maintaining airworthiness.
  • Cost-Efficient Tool Sourcing: Help identify and source cost-effective tooling solutions for our growing capability. Your resourcefulness will contribute to operational efficiency.
  • Capability Development: Contribute to the development of new capabilities within our team. Be part of our growth and innovation.
  • OEM & Customer Liaison: Serve as the primary point of contact for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s) and local customer representatives regarding aircraft issues.
  • Flexibility and Adaptability: Be prepared to take on additional duties assigned by the Company as needed. Adaptability is key in our dynamic environment.
  • AD and SB Review: Stay informed by reviewing Airworthiness Directives (AD) and Service Bulletins (SB). Your vigilance ensures compliance.
  • Complex Task Support: Assist in breaking down complex tasks. Your problem-solving skills will shine.
